The Community Builders Association Remodelers Council tours the Systems Engineering for Energy Retrofits (SEER) project site. A scheduled 90-minute tour lasted four hours. The professionals were inquisitive and committed to adopting many of the systems solutions.
The project manager conveys several of the systems thinking points to professional remodeler tour attendees.
 
 
Fiberglass shower seats will accent the factory molded bases. Each shower will have 11.0 gallons per day flow rate.
The solar hot water panels on the roof of the cottage addition are installed with piping through the foam panels by Tech-Built, Inc. The pipe chase is cored out and then will be foamed again at the insulation phase.
